Transaction 123577acff1fddc72055dbfc6c162203a2f0dfc717c4eea7cba0860c69e5e5ea

1 Input
2 Outputs
  • 123577acff1fddc72055dbfc6c162203a2f0dfc717c4eea7cba0860c69e5e5ea:0
  • value  3483200000
    address  15KWB3Hnfa9Av4vfjRNou2pF8SkmdaBSSB
  • 123577acff1fddc72055dbfc6c162203a2f0dfc717c4eea7cba0860c69e5e5ea:1
  • value  1516780000
    address  1K2j6FXQhwYk32HPz8532mQWfq4FxpAm3z